Unspecified vulnerability in the Oracle JDeveloper component in Oracle Fusion Middleware 11.1.1.7, 11.1.2.4, 12.1.2.0, and 12.1.3.0 allows remote attackers to affect integrity via vectors related to ADF Faces.

CVE-2014-6522 has been rated as a medium severity vulnerability due to its potential impact on integrity.
To fix CVE-2014-6522, update your Oracle Fusion Middleware to the latest version that addresses this vulnerability.
CVE-2014-6522 affects Oracle Fusion Middleware versions 11.1.1.7, 11.1.2.4, 12.1.2.0, and 12.1.3.0.
CVE-2014-6522 can be exploited by remote attackers to affect the integrity of applications using ADF Faces.
There are no official workarounds for CVE-2014-6522, and updating to a patched version is recommended.
